



全文預覽已結束
下載本文檔
版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
東北大學東軟信息學院 畢業(yè)設計 論文 開題報告 論文題目 基于 JSP 技術的樂游音樂網(wǎng)站的設計與實現(xiàn) 專 業(yè) 計算機科學與技術 班 級 計算機 07501 姓 名 XX 學 號 指導教師 XX 講師 開題日期 2010 年 12 月 10 日 論文 題目 基于 JSP 技術的樂游音樂網(wǎng)站的設計與實現(xiàn) 選 題 的 背 景 目 的 和 意 義 背景 隨著 Internet 網(wǎng)正在向全世界各大洲延伸和擴散 Internet 是一個國際性的通信網(wǎng) 絡集合體 它集現(xiàn)代通信技術和現(xiàn)代計算機技術于一體 是計算機之間進行國際信息交流和實 現(xiàn)資源共享的良好手段 Internet 也是人類歷史發(fā)展中的一個偉大的里程碑 它是未來信息 高速公路的雛形 人類正由此進入一個前所未有的信息化社會 人們用各種名稱來稱呼 Internet 如國際互聯(lián)網(wǎng)絡 因特網(wǎng) 交互網(wǎng)絡 網(wǎng)際網(wǎng)等等 已經(jīng)成為世界上覆蓋面最廣 規(guī)模最大 信息資源最豐富的計算機信息網(wǎng)絡 目的意義 計算機和計算機網(wǎng)絡的飛速發(fā)展 人們對計算機網(wǎng)絡的依賴是越來越大 人 們在網(wǎng)上聊天交友 在網(wǎng)上請教問題 查閱資料 還在網(wǎng)上玩游戲 除此之外 人們還會在 網(wǎng)上進行商務交易 下載信息 有著眾多的使用者 而我想設計一個全新的音樂綜合網(wǎng)站 這個網(wǎng)站有別于其他音樂網(wǎng)站的常規(guī)設計 將給人一種全新的感覺 使之瀏覽 搜索音樂更 加方便和快捷 這也就是畢業(yè)設計的編寫意義 音樂網(wǎng)站目前最常見的音樂發(fā)燒友網(wǎng)站行業(yè)呈現(xiàn)出的旺盛生命力和巨大的市場潛力 音 樂網(wǎng)站信息系統(tǒng)采用了 B S 開發(fā)框架 先進的管理構思 完善的業(yè)務管理功能 整個產(chǎn)品在 管理功能 易用性 實用性 數(shù)據(jù)容量 數(shù)據(jù)安全性 網(wǎng)絡穩(wěn)定性方面都有了很大的提高 應 用 原 理 和 理 論 依 據(jù) 科研信息發(fā)布平臺的實現(xiàn)主要是利用強大的 JSP 跨平臺的 Java 為依據(jù) 利用 JSP 和 Java 進行設計 JSP 的工作原理是在一個 JSP 文件第一次被請求時 JSP 引擎把該 JSP 文件轉換 成為一個 Servlet 而這個引擎本身也是一個 Servlet JSP 引擎先把該 JSP 文件轉換成一個 Java 源文件 在轉換時如果發(fā)現(xiàn) JSP 文件有任何語法錯誤 轉換過程將中斷 并向服務端和 客戶端輸出出錯信息 如果轉換成功 JSP 引擎用 Javac 把該 Java 源文件編譯成相應的 Class 文件 然后創(chuàng)建一個該 Servlet 的實例 該 Servlet 的 JspInit 方法被執(zhí)行 JspInit 方法在 Servlet 的生命周期中只被執(zhí)行一次 Java 語言的一個非常重要的特點就是與平臺的無關性 而使用 Java 虛擬機是實現(xiàn)這一特 點的關鍵 一般的高級語言如果要在不同的平臺上運行 至少需要編譯成不同的目標代碼 而 引入 Java 語言虛擬機后 Java 語言在不同平臺上運行時不需要重新編譯 Java 語言使用模式 Java 虛擬機屏蔽了與具體平臺相關的信息 使得 Java 語言編譯程序只需生成在 Java 虛擬機上 運行的目標代碼 字節(jié)碼 就可以在多種平臺上不加修改地運行 Java 虛擬機在執(zhí)行字節(jié)碼時 把字節(jié)碼解釋成具體平臺上的機器指令執(zhí)行 這個平臺用的是 MVC 思想對管理的實現(xiàn) 對于音樂網(wǎng)站的制作與維護都能帶來很大便 利 方 案 論 證 分 析 課題難點 本課題中的難點包括對音樂信息增加 更新 刪除 以及對上傳音樂的維護 擬采取的研究方法 1 系統(tǒng)平臺 采用 Browser Server 體系結構 Web 服務器軟件采用 Tomcat 客戶端軟件 包括單機操 作系統(tǒng)和瀏覽器軟件 分別選用 Windows 7 和 Internet Explorer 數(shù)據(jù)庫系統(tǒng)采用 Sql server 有利于方便操作 2 開發(fā)工具 基于 Web 的系統(tǒng)開發(fā)工具應使開發(fā)者使用各種各樣的技術來創(chuàng)建動態(tài)的 Web 應用程序 并且應是一個可視化的工具 我們采用了 MyEclipse8 5 進行開發(fā) 它是用來快速創(chuàng)建數(shù)據(jù)驅 動 Web 應用程序的基于團隊的開發(fā)環(huán)境 支持 JSP 以 jdbc 連接數(shù)據(jù)庫 腳本語言為簡單 易學的 JavaScript 3 運行需求 正常使用時不應出錯 若運行時遇到不可恢復的系統(tǒng)錯誤 也必須保證數(shù)據(jù)完好無損 對數(shù)據(jù)的精確度 時間特性 適應性等都有一定要求 要求系統(tǒng)運行時能夠保證正確性 可 靠性 高效性 完整性 易使用性 可維護性 可測試性 復用性 安全保密性 可移植性 互聯(lián)性 可行性分析 技術可行性 使用 JSP Sql server 合理設計技術方案 并與其他音樂網(wǎng)站進行比選和評 價 經(jīng)濟可行性 本網(wǎng)站可進行網(wǎng)上點擊率 點擊率的增加將會帶給網(wǎng)站利潤 有效配置經(jīng) 濟資源 增加供應 創(chuàng)造就業(yè) 改善環(huán)境 提高人民生活等方面的效益 社會可行性 本網(wǎng)站對社會完全沒有不良影響 選 題 特 色 和 預 期 成 果 選題特色 本文研介紹了當今網(wǎng)絡音樂的特點 以及音樂網(wǎng)站開發(fā)語言發(fā)展現(xiàn)狀 按照 軟件工程開發(fā)思路 然后以 樂游音樂網(wǎng)站 為例 逐一介紹了建站的系統(tǒng)分析 系統(tǒng)設計 和系統(tǒng)實現(xiàn) 在系統(tǒng)分析中以數(shù)據(jù)字典和數(shù)據(jù)流圖的形式確定了系統(tǒng)的基本框架 接著在此 基礎上設計出網(wǎng)站模塊功能結構圖 然后用 E R 圖說明了系統(tǒng)的庫表結構 最后論文從網(wǎng)頁 上的風格 色彩 鏈接 功能 算法等屬性分析了系統(tǒng)中典型的 JSP 網(wǎng)頁文件 在附錄中則 給出本系統(tǒng)庫表結構的詳細說明和本網(wǎng)站運行時的主要頁面 預期成果 完成網(wǎng)站的建設 同時本音樂網(wǎng)站主要實現(xiàn)了對 Web 數(shù)據(jù)庫的數(shù)據(jù)錄入 修改 刪除 查詢 相關數(shù)據(jù)的分析統(tǒng)計等功能 工 作 進 度 計 劃 2010 12 01 至 2010 12 13 畢設題目選題 確定題目 2010 12 13 至 2010 12 24 根據(jù)調研和分析 搜集所需材料準備設計 分析項目的可行 性等 完成開題報告 翻譯外文文獻 最后提交開題報告和譯文 2010 12 28 至 2010 01 01 進行項目的需求分析 2011 01 01 至 2011 01 10 開發(fā)環(huán)境搭建 開發(fā)工具熟練應用 熟悉開發(fā)工具和技術原 理 完成系統(tǒng)總體框架的設計 分層次分模塊 2011 01 至 2011 02 系統(tǒng)設計 完成各階段設計文檔 進行概要設計 確定系統(tǒng)的總體 結構 確定模塊間的調用關系等 劃分模塊進行設計 進行詳細設計 確定總體功能及模塊 功能設計方案 完成模塊設計 進行程序編碼設計 完成模塊設計 2011 02 逐步實現(xiàn)各部分內容編碼并完成論文初稿 完成測試 更改完善項目功能 保 證運行的良好狀態(tài) 2011 02 至 2011 03 01 修改論文 定稿 按照統(tǒng)一的格式裝訂畢業(yè)論文 準備答辯 2011 03 04 進行答辯 主 要 參 考 文 獻 1 張青等 Oracle9i 中文版基礎教程 M 北京 清華大學出版社 2009 1 2 陳紹英 軟件測試案例分析 M 北京 清華大學出版社 2008 8 3 陳峰 通用關系數(shù)據(jù)庫訪問層的設計與實現(xiàn) J 計算機工程與應用 2009 9 4 Jacquie Barker Beginning JSP 2 From Novice to Professional M 北京 電子工業(yè)出版社 2000 6 5 古凌嵐 Java 程序設計 M 北京 清華大學出版社 2010 3 6 Gosselin 戈瑟林 Java Script 深度剖析 M 北京 北京大學出版社 2008 10
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經(jīng)權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 電影服裝定制及品牌代言服務協(xié)議
- 地鐵盾構區(qū)間隧道施工安全監(jiān)管與風險防范體系建設合同
- 模塊化應急醫(yī)院建造與醫(yī)療信息平臺建設及運營管理協(xié)議
- 寵物撫養(yǎng)權轉讓及全面撫養(yǎng)費用支付合同
- 美容機構私密部位整形分期付款合同及術后恢復管理
- 文化產(chǎn)業(yè)合同管理的問題及改進措施
- 食堂綠色環(huán)保承包合同
- 2025年固定資產(chǎn)委托管理合同10篇
- 集體產(chǎn)權房屋轉讓協(xié)議與集體勞動合同5篇
- 工程施工材料合同10篇
- 江蘇省蘇州市吳江區(qū)2023-2024學年六年級下學期期末檢測語文試卷
- 用建構主義理論分析案例
- 《民航客艙設備操作與管理》課件-項目四 飛機艙門及撤離滑梯
- 三年級下冊語文【課文說明道理及主人公品質】歸納
- 熱力公司關于深刻把握國有經(jīng)濟和國有企業(yè)高質量發(fā)展根本遵循研討發(fā)言提綱范文
- 國家開放大學《心理健康教育》形考任務1-9參考答案
- 第5課 中古時期的非洲和美洲(課件)
- 康美藥業(yè)審計風險分析
- 賽事承辦合同
- 《中醫(yī)常用護理技術基礎》課件-一般護理-第三節(jié)情志護理
- 測試計劃模板(完整版)
評論
0/150
提交評論